Abstract
Analysis of a 2-dimensional planar array composed of crank-line antennas is presented. Numerical results, together with radiation pattern, gain, and aperture efficiency for the 12 GHz band are discussed. An aperture efficiency of more than 78% over a frequency bandwidth of 2.5% is achieved from a crank-line array antenna exhibiting a gain of 30 dB.
